%description
SDCC is a free open source, retargettable, optimizing ANSI C compiler
suite that targets a growing list of processors including the Intel
MCS51 based microprocessors (8031, 8032, 8051, 8052, etc.), Maxim
(formerly Dallas) DS80C390 variants, Freescale (formerly Motorola)
HC08 based (hc08, s08) and Zilog Z80 based MCUs (z80, z180, gbz80,
Rabbit 2000/3000, Rabbit 3000A). Work is in progress on supporting
the Microchip PIC16 and PIC18 targets. It can be retargeted for other
microprocessors.
